#7c4c39 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c4c39 is composed of 48.6% red, 29.8%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.7% magenta, 54%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17 degrees, a saturation of 37% and a lightness of 35.5%. #7c4c39 color hex could be obtained by blending #f89872 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7c4c39 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c4c39 has RGB values of R:124, G:76,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.54,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8145977.
